β¦ Synopsis
Vibrational overtone transitions of OCS in the near infrared, 10 000-14 000 cm 01 , are observed for the first time by means of the photoacoustic technique. The spectra are analyzed using molecular parameters and Hamiltonions derived for energy levels below 5000 cm 01 . It is demonstrated that the molecular parameters of OCS for the low vibrational states can be extended to higher vibrational states within experimental accuracy. A total of 14 transitions in three polyad groups were assigned. Strong perturbations were observed in these highly excited states of OCS.
